Output 51339451983ac0401da7705aa575a12ee92926a9e70152fa70e5125de44be7d3:1

value
26000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 529164a3dbe1bab9e15f643b02862b13fe7f3c68 OP_EQUALVERIFY OP_CHECKSIG
address
18XaapefWgPDncH3neYQA8fBgh8R4Kaszc
transaction
51339451983ac0401da7705aa575a12ee92926a9e70152fa70e5125de44be7d3
confirmations
412083
spent
true